Output 31c7db8df665037e7d1a404f097154da8902e94b9209911aba77e37244c3cfe5:0

value
45228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d62dbc494be1da8681973ee36eeb21a78c5961 OP_EQUAL
address
32DsstxjE8DpQGBGyVP31WAa3NrrYcyXTM
transaction
31c7db8df665037e7d1a404f097154da8902e94b9209911aba77e37244c3cfe5
spent
true